Why Choose a Turner-Dodge House Wedding?

The Turner-Dodge House is one of Lansing’s most beloved historic venues. Offering timeless charm and stunning architecture that create the perfect backdrop for an intimate wedding.

Wikipedia describes the home best stating, “The Dodge Mansion, also known as Turner-Dodge House, is a historic house in Lansing, Michigan that was built in 1855. It was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1972 as Dodge Mansion. The Turner-Dodge House is now a museum and historical center dedicated to Lansing’s early pioneers.”

With its rich history, beautifully preserved woodwork, grand staircase, and elegant chandeliers, the historic house provides an atmosphere of romance and sophistication. The gardens and surrounding property also offer beautiful spots for outdoor portraits, making it a dream for wedding photography.

Planning Your Turner-Dodge House Wedding

If you’re dreaming of a wedding that blends history, elegance, and romance, the Turner-Dodge House is an incredible choice. Here are a few things to keep in mind when planning:

  • Guest Count – The mansion is best suited for intimate weddings. Consider a smaller guest list for the most comfortable experience.
  • Season & Weather – The house is gorgeous year-round. However, if you want to incorporate outdoor elements, spring and fall offer stunning scenery. The house also is not equipped with AC so plan accordingly for the warmer months.
  • Photography Locations – Take advantage of the grand staircase, vintage fireplaces, and beautiful gardens for timeless wedding portraits.
